Hello I have been lurking for several months and am now ready to seek advice! I have a '76 F250 Regular Cab 8' box Camper Special, 2wd, 460, AT, I bought the truck from the original owner with 157,000 miles on it.
Overall body condition is excellent, frame is rust free and straight, mechanically almost perfect. My preference is to have a super cab short box so my questions are;
Can I swap the cab from a '76 super cab and mount it easily on my frame or were the frames different?
If I do swap cabs can I swap my 8' box for a 6' and have it all fit?
I looked at doing this at one time (found a deal on a SuperCab, but it turned out to be a rust bucket when I went to look at it.) Anyway, I did some looking at the frame and the rear cab mounts are in different locations (farther back) on the SuperCab. So I have the feeling the frames are different enough to make this more than a simple pull and replace type deal.
Even if the frames are different the rear cab mounts are located on a crossmember so would it be possible to cut the rivets and move the cross member farther back? My assumption is that the super cab has 4 cab mounts like the regular cab. Just a thought.

Heck no, the frames aren't the same! :/
Them's Fords ain't they? LOL :)
I've got two '75's... F100SC 155" and F150 133".
The F100SC's frame is "taller" than the F150's.
They added a "belly" to it, to gain strength looks like.
